OH Yea,As I posted in my intro,I've inherited a 1952 Canon Rangefinder 50mm f1.8 lens (chrome) with 50% of one element covered in fungus.I'm wondering if any of you know of someone in Ireland who could clean it ?
I came across one on ebay just as it closed for $150 but was not the owner of the camera at the time.
They were credited as being Canon's finest rangefinder and equalling the Leicas of their time!!
With this camera I have the original case, Warranty card,instruction manual,and recently found the cardboard insert for loading the film ,which was hidden in a secret compartment in the case!!!!
I have collimated the rangefinder and shot a roll of film & the focus is good ,but the fungus is bad!!

Hi Guys and Gals,
I'm Hugh Ennis from Swords -I've been floating in and out of here for a ages but finally feel able to introduce myself as I've just started my own darkroom printing in the last few weeks .I'm taking a 6 month total break from digital and enjoying the first few weeks! I've been using a Seagull 203 (not bad when stoppped down) but have a Fuji GA645ZI on the way from UK as I write .
In the darkroom I'm using a Kaiser VPM multigrade enlarger . I just got 2 boxes of paper Ilford RC MGIV , one gloss one pearl to get myself the feel of things . So far its going ok although I need to resist the tempation to put the lights up everytime I make a print and just go at it more ,
